Săveni is a city in Botoșani County in Romania .

location

Săveni is located in the Moldau Plain ( Câmpia Moldovei ), in the valley of the Başeu River , a right tributary of the Prut . The district capital Botoșani is located about 30 km southwest.

history

Săveni was first mentioned in a document in 1546 - during the reign of the Moldovan Prince Petru Rareș . The existence of Bozieni, which is incorporated today, has been documented since 1432. Numerous Jews settled here around the 18th century . In 1818 Săveni received market rights, in 1859 it became a local administrative center, and in 1950 it was the seat of the municipality. Săveni has been a city since 1968.

The most important economic sectors are agriculture, the food, textile and construction industries.

population

In 1930 about 5000 people lived in the city, about a third of whom were Jewish, the rest of them were of other faith. In the 2002 census, 8,145 inhabitants were registered in Săveni, including 7,981 Romanians , 155 Roma and 4 people of Jewish faith. In 2011 there were 6,999 inhabitants, 6,424 Romanians, 183 Roma and the rest without any ethnic information.

traffic

Săveni has no rail connection. There are bus connections to Iași several times a day . The national road Drum National 29 runs through the city from Suceava to Manoleasa .
